> As for a miminal base meta-package, you'd be welcome to create one
> but it would likely be different for everybody. I install a
> 'steve-base' package on all my machines, which is used to just pull
> in some packages I always use such as screen, less, bzip2, etc. That
> is simple enough to create but I think that having a distro wide
> would be unlikely. (Perhaps role-webserver, role-nameserver, or
> something would be simple enough. But the general case would be
> harder).
